“Experience was what Galileo considered key to formulating accurate theories, since experience, which is literally defined as exposure to and observation of facts and events, gives one a tangible, real-life occurrence that substantiates a statement, rather than raw logic, which leads one to consider what’s plausible based on probability and deduction but not necessarily what’s true. Raw logic, Galileo knew, could lead one to discover a possibility, but not an actuality. Experience exposes the facts of the REAL WORLD, not what logic and reasoning, or the mind alone can create. Aristotle did not want to rely on abstractions and intangibilities, but in reality, he did, as he used sole logic.”

“To summarize, the model I created was a revision of Bloom’s Taxonomy. Usually, in the 2000’s, it was common for people to use a pyramid to represent Bloom’s Taxonomy, with “remember” at the base, and “synthesize” at the shortest part, or the top. This was a good model for determining the attainability of each skill and the levels each skill is at, but I decided to use the umbrellas to add stronger emphasis on how each skill depended on and impacted one another. I did not think that the pyramid modeled this dependency and impact well, because it did not visually show how each skill overlapped one another; it merely showed the levels of each skill, not how each skill depended on and impacted one another.”
